Where to Use with Caution

While the design is versatile, there are some limitations to consider:

  1. Small Hoop Sizes: Given its original dimensions, this design isn't suited for anything less than a medium-sized hoop. Attempting to squeeze it into a smaller area may distort the proportions or lose important details.
  2. Textured or Stretchy Fabrics: The fine lines and delicate corners might not translate cleanly on knit fabrics or those with a lot of texture. A stable base material will ensure the best outcome.
  3. Dark Fabric Backgrounds: The thread color palette includes some light shades that may struggle to show up clearly. Always test on a similar fabric before committing to a production run.
  4. Products Subject to Frequent Washing: Dense fill areas may pill over time if used on items like tea towels or aprons. Choose durable threads and consider reducing stitch density slightly for longevity.
  5. Curved Surfaces: While it works on flat surfaces, the design’s elongated form may require some adjustment when applied to curved or rounded items like mugs or embroidered balls.
